March 23, 2026 — The Pittsfield Fire Department I.A.F.F. Local 2647 announced that its Honor Guard has been selected to present the colors at an upcoming National Hockey League game featuring the Boston Bruins and the Toronto Maple Leafs. The ceremonial presentation, scheduled prior to the 7:00 PM puck drop, highlights the department’s ongoing commitment to representing the community with pride both on and off duty. Department officials expressed enthusiasm for the opportunity, noting that participation in such a high-profile event is a significant honor for the members involved. The Honor Guard, known for its professionalism and dedication during ceremonial functions, will take to the ice as part of the pre-game festivities, showcasing Pittsfield’s fire service on a national stage.
